﻿@charset "utf-8";
/*----------------------------------------
index.html
-----------------------------------------*/
#index .picC img.bd1 {
	margin: 10px 2px;
	border: 1px #ccc solid;
}
#index dl dt {
	line-height: 1.5;
	margin-top: 1em;
	border: 1px #ccc solid;
	background-color: #ddd;
}
/*----------------------------------------
iso04.html
-----------------------------------------*/
#iso04 .box2 {
	width: 80%;
	margin-top: 10px;
	margin-bottom: 20px;
	font-size: 93%;
}
#iso04 .box2 p {
	text-align: left;
}
/*----------------------------------------
iso05.html
-----------------------------------------*/
#iso05 .picC img {
	margin-top: 10px;
	margin-bottom: 10px;
}
#iso05 .box2 {
	width: 80%;
	margin-top: 30px;
	margin-bottom: 30px;
	font-size: 93%;
}
/*----------------------------------------
iso06.html
-----------------------------------------*/
#iso06 .textc {
	margin-bottom: 1em;
	font-weight: bold;
	color: #333;
}
#iso06 h3 {
	padding-right: 20px;
	display: inline;
	background: #fff url(/img/mark11.gif) no-repeat right center;
}
/*----------------------------------------
iso07.html
-----------------------------------------*/
#iso07 .box2 {
	width: 80%;
	margin-top: 10px;
	margin-bottom: 20px;
	font-size: 93%;
}
#iso07 dl {
	width: 100%;
	padding: 1em 0;
	margin: 0;
	font-size: 93%;
	background: #e9e9e9 url(/img/gr05.gif);
}
#iso07 dt {
	float: left;
	width: 5em;
	font-weight: bold;
	color: #333;
	text-indent: 30px;
	background: url(/img/mark12.gif) no-repeat 5px center;
}
#iso07 dd {
	margin-bottom: 10px;
	margin-left: 6em;
}
#iso07 .clearfix {
	margin-bottom: 20px;
}
#iso07 .box2 .textc {
	margin-bottom: 1em;
}
/*----------------------------------------
iso08.html
-----------------------------------------*/
#iso08 h3 {
	letter-spacing: 1px;
}
#iso08 dl {
	margin-left: 2em;
	color: #333;
}
#iso08 dl dt {
	float: left;
	width: 4em;
	padding: 0;
	margin: 0;
}
#iso08 dl dd {
	padding: 0;
	margin: 0 0 0 4.5em;
}
/*----------------------------------------
iso17.html
-----------------------------------------*/
#iso17 table {
	width: 50%;
	margin-bottom: 1em;
}
#iso17 table th {
	width: 25%;
	vertical-align: middle;
	white-space: nowrap;
}
#iso17 table td {
	width: 25%;
	vertical-align: middle;
	text-align: right;
}
/*----------------------------------------
iso18.html
-----------------------------------------*/
#iso18 dl {
	margin-left: 2em;
}
#iso18 dl dt {
	border-bottom: #999 1px solid;
	font-weight: bolder;
	color: #006000;
}
#iso18 dl dd {
	margin-left: 1em;
}
/*----------------------------------------
iso20.html
-----------------------------------------*/
#iso20 table th {
	width: 25%;
	vertical-align: middle;
	white-space: nowrap;
}
#iso20 table td {
	width: 25%;
	vertical-align: middle;
	text-align: right;
}
#iso20 .ccc {
	margin-top: 10px;
	margin-bottom: 20px;
}
#iso20 .box1 {
	width: 85%;
	font-size: 93%;
}
/*----------------------------------------
iso22.html
-----------------------------------------*/
#iso22 .abc .tableC {
	margin-top: 10px;
	margin-bottom: 10px;
}
#iso22 .abc table {
	width: 80%;
	margin-bottom: 20px;
}
#iso22 table th {
	width: 25%;
	vertical-align: middle;
	white-space: nowrap;
}
#iso22 table td {
	width: 25%;
	vertical-align: middle;
	text-align: right;
}
#iso22 table tfoot th, #iso22 table tfoot td {
	border-top: #ddd 3px double;
}
#iso22 .box1 {
	width: 80%;
	font-size: 93%;
}
#iso22 .box1 table {
	width: 85%;
	border: none;
	font-size: 100%;
}
#iso22 .box1 table th {
	width: 10%;
	border: none;
	background: none;
}
#iso22 .box1 table td {
	width: 45%;
	border: none;
	text-align: center;
	background: none;
}
#iso22 .box1 .tableC, #iso22 .box1 .tableC table {
	margin-top: 0;
	margin-bottom: 0;
}
/*----------------------------------------
iso23.html
-----------------------------------------*/
#iso23 dl {
	margin-left: 2em;
}
#iso23 dl dt {
	border-bottom: #999 1px solid;
	font-weight: bolder;
	color: #006000;
}
#iso23 dl dd {
	margin-left: 1em;
}
#iso23 .hsn {
	margin-top: 50px;
	margin-bottom: 20px;
}
/*----------------------------------------
iso25.html
-----------------------------------------*/
#iso25 .tableC {
	margin-top: 10px;
	margin-bottom: 20px;
}
#iso25 table {
	width: 50%;
}
#iso25 table th {
	width: 25%;
	vertical-align: middle;
	white-space: nowrap;
}
#iso25 table td {
	width: 25%;
	vertical-align: middle;
	text-align: right;
}
#iso25 .box1 {
	width: 80%;
}
#iso25 .box1 table {
	width: 85%;
	border: none;
	font-size: 100%;
}
#iso25 .box1 table th {
	width: 10%;
	border: none;
	background: none;
}
#iso25 .box1 table td {
	width: 45%;
	border: none;
	text-align: center;
	background: none;
}
#iso25 .box1 .tableC, #iso25 .box1 .tableC table {
	margin-top: 0;
	margin-bottom: 0;
}
/*----------------------------------------
iso26.html
-----------------------------------------*/
#iso26 dl {
	margin-left: 2em;
}
#iso26 dl dt {
	border-bottom: #999 1px solid;
	font-weight: bolder;
	color: #006000;
}
#iso26 dl dd {
	margin-left: 1em;
}
/*----------------------------------------
iso28.html
-----------------------------------------*/
#iso28 dl {
	margin-left: 2em;
}
#iso28 dl dt {
	border-bottom: #999 1px solid;
	font-weight: bolder;
	color: #006000;
}
#iso28 dl dd {
	margin-left: 1em;
}
/*----------------------------------------
iso30.html
-----------------------------------------*/
#iso30 dl {
	margin-left: 2em;
}
#iso30 dl dt {
	border-bottom: #999 1px solid;
	font-weight: bolder;
	color: #006000;
}
#iso30 dl dd {
	margin-left: 1em;
}
/*----------------------------------------
iso31.html
-----------------------------------------*/
#iso31 dl {
	margin-left: 2em;
}
#iso31 dl dt {
	border-bottom: #999 1px solid;
	font-weight: bolder;
	color: #006000;
}
#iso31 dl dd {
	margin-left: 1em;
}

